
Integrations Support Engineer
Roadie, a UPS company, is a leading logistics and delivery platform that helps businesses tackle the complexities of modern retail with unmatched delivery coverage, flexibility and visibility. Reaching 97% of U.S. households across more than 30,000 zip codes — from urban hubs to rural communities — Roadie provides seamless, scalable solutions that meet a variety of delivery needs.
With a network of more than 310,000 independent drivers nationwide, Roadie offers flexible delivery solutions that make complex logistics challenges easy, including solutions for local same-day delivery, delivery of big and bulky items, ship-from-store and DC-to-door.
We are looking for an Integrations Support Engineer to serve as the front line for technical support requests from Roadie’s network of senders and internal departments. The ideal candidate is eager to be in a fast-paced environment where they can broaden their technical, problem-solving, and interpersonal skills. The Integrations Support Engineer should be both tech-savvy and business-oriented, combining the best of both worlds to ensure an effective and seamless experience for Roadie's customers.
What You’ll Do
- Monitor several systems to manage tickets and triage requests to appropriate person or team within Engineering
- Guide customers on the use of our REST API, webhooks, and other relevant partner integrations
- Research, diagnose, troubleshoot, and reproduce reported issues in a timely manner
- Monitor open items to ensure all issues are properly processed, documented/logged, assigned and relevant parties are updated
- Collaborate with Engineering, Product, and customer-facing teams
- Contribute to our API documentation and best practices knowledge base
- Demonstrate initiative in resolving issues and seeking clarity to drive effective solutions
What You Bring
- BS degree in Information Technology, Computer Science or other equivalent technical experience
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with an ability to communicate technical concepts to a nontechnical audience
- Experience with Jira, G-Suite, Postman, Github
- Strong critical thinking skills
- Tenacity for problem solving
- Core coding skills in at least one programming language (exposure to or interest in learning Ruby on Rails, Golang, and SQL a plus)!
